Most french campsites expect payment from foreign campers to be made by bank transfer which can be done  via your online banking. It is free of charge with my bank if you do it yourself online and its not a difficult process as long as you have their international banking number and other details. Not many sites in France are geared up to debit/credit card payments, although this getting more common, and they cant accept English cheques so bank transfer is the norm. The only other answer is to send Euros via registered post which I wouldnt consider very safe. Hope this helps.

Hi Ann - we've been to the Ardeche lots of times.  The river itself has many very different areas - but there's a beach by the Pont d'Arc where lots of small children play in the river.  At this point it's fairly slow flowing, and there is quite a big shallow area.  There's a car parking area nearby (with plenty of places to park, but not much shade - can't remember the name of the restaurant nearby.  Drive down the gorge from Vallon, and it's a couple of miles, parking on the left (and some parking on the right, in the shade of the trees but you have to be quick to get a place).

However, in some areas the river is very fast flowing, with lots of rapids, and the number of caneoists can make swimming difficult.  If you stick to the bit by the Pont d'Arc you should be OK.
